Analysis of Training Models for Improving Breast Ultrasound Skills in the Context of the Requirements of the BI-RADS Scale
https://doi.org/10.46594/2687-0037_2023_3_1761
Abstract
This study is devoted to the analysis of training models for practicing breast ultrasound skills in accordance with the requirements of the BI-RADS scale. The work examines models from leading manufacturers: Blue Phantom, CIRS and Kyoto Kagaku. The purpose of the analysis is to assess the degree of realism of the image, the presence of pathological changes and compliance with BI-RADS. According to the results of the study, it was revealed that despite the high level of realism, the models differ in the range of pathologies presented, which can affect the quality of training.
